Planning appeal decision

Dismissed5 June 20266003962

Cygnet Lodge, Worcester Road, Hanley Swan, WR8 0EA

Permission in Principle for the proposed erection of up to 4 no. self or custom build dwellings

Main issues, as the Inspector framed them

  • whether the site is suitable for residential development, in terms of its location, land use and amount, with particular regard to: (a) Development plan policies concerning the location of development and accessibility; and (b) the character and appearance of the area

What decided it

The site's location in open countryside at distance from the settlement boundary, combined with poor accessibility for all users and harm to rural character, conflicts with the development plan and cannot be justified by the modest housing benefits.

The benefits of delivering 4 self-build dwellings were outweighed by significant harm to the Council's development strategy for location and accessibility and significant harm to the character of the surrounding area, with the Council able to demonstrate a 5-year housing land supply.

Framework references: 11, 78

Plan policies cited: Policy SWDPR 02, Policy SWDPR 03, Policy SWDPR 06, Policy RE2 of the HCPNDP, Policy MnGr4 of the HCPNDP

Judgments cited: Bramshill v SSHCLG [2021] EWCA Civ. 320; Braintree District Council v SSHCLG [2018] EWCA Civ.610
